About Frixa 0.5mg Injection

Frixa 0.5mg Injection is a type of antibiotic that is commonly used to prevent or treat a wide range of bacterial infections. These infections can affect various parts of the body such as the urinary tract, blood, brain, ear, skin, soft tissue, abdomen, bone, windpipe, and lungs. The medication is administered either as a drip through an intravenous infusion or as an injection directly into a vein or muscle, with the supervision of a healthcare professional.

It is crucial to follow the prescribed dosage of Frixa 0.5mg Injection at regular intervals as instructed by your doctor. It is important not to skip any doses and to complete the full course of treatment even if your symptoms improve before the course is finished. Abruptly stopping the medication can result in the infection returning or worsening.

Common side effects of Frixa 0.5mg Injection may include a rash, vomiting, nausea, and diarrhea. Additionally, temporary pain, swelling, and redness at the injection site may occur. If you experience any of these side effects persistently or if your condition does not improve despite treatment, it is advisable to consult your healthcare provider.

Before starting treatment with Frixa 0.5mg Injection, it is essential to inform your doctor about any previous history of allergies or heart problems. Pregnant women, as well as those who are breastfeeding, should consult their healthcare provider before using this medication to ensure the safety of both the mother and the baby.

Side effects of Frixa 0.5mg Injection

When using Frixa 0.5mg Injection, some people may experience side effects. These side effects are typically mild and tend to go away as your body gets used to the medicine. However, if the side effects persist or if you are concerned about them, it is important to consult your doctor. Common side effects of Frixa 0.5mg Injection may include rash, injection site reactions such as pain, swelling, and redness, as well as symptoms like vomiting, nausea, and diarrhea. If you notice any of these side effects and they are bothersome or do not go away, seek medical advice for further evaluation and guidance.

Related lab tests

To determine the effects of Frixa 0.5mg Injection on the body, certain lab tests may be recommended to monitor your health. One important test is the Complete Blood Count (CBC). This test gives information about the different types of cells in your blood, including red blood cells, white blood cells, and platelets. Monitoring these blood cell counts can help identify any potential side effects of the injection, such as anemia or changes in immune function. Other related lab tests that may be recommended include liver function tests to check how well your liver is working and kidney function tests to assess your kidney health. Additionally, monitoring electrolyte levels through a basic metabolic panel test can ensure that your body's balance of essential minerals is maintained. These lab tests can provide valuable insights into how your body is responding to Frixa 0.5mg Injection and help your healthcare provider make informed decisions about your treatment plan.
